Output 21df37f1ee2aa48bb4500f18eacd04501f1f9d6983111332107c1f102e605782:0

value
49798660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 099d7958a45f9bf0123ff36338717282df23b9cc OP_EQUAL
address
32Zrekp2yoYbgb1hoFCic3p5EVE28y8DtM
transaction
21df37f1ee2aa48bb4500f18eacd04501f1f9d6983111332107c1f102e605782
confirmations
350878
spent
true